Mechanistic narrative

Synthesis pass · prose summary of the discoveries below

TWSG1 is a secreted modulator of BMP signaling that acts as a context-dependent antagonist or co-antagonist of BMP ligands (PMID:19414861, PMID:34517078). It directly inhibits BMP signaling by binding and neutralizing BMP ligands, including BMP2 and BMP4 in hepatocytes (PMID:19414861) and BMP6 and BMP7 in bioactivity assays (PMID:34517078), and it additionally synergizes with the chordin subfamily, enhancing the BMP-antagonizing activity of CHRD and CHRDL1 against multiple BMP ligands, GDF5, and activin A (PMID:34517078). Through suppression of BMP2/BMP4 signaling, TWSG1 represses hepcidin expression in hepatocytes, with both an indirect ligand-antagonism mechanism and an apparent BMP-independent component in murine cells (PMID:19414861). In development, loss of Twsg1 sensitizes mouse embryos to retinoic acid-induced holoprosencephaly, consistent with TWSG1 normally restraining BMP2 signaling to protect forebrain patterning (PMID:25468951). The molecular basis for TWSG1's dual agonist/antagonist behavior — and the structural details of its ligand and chordin interactions — has not been resolved in the available corpus.

Evidence

Reading pass · 7 per-paper findings extracted from the source corpus
Year Finding Method Journal Conf PMIDs
2009 TWSG1 suppresses hepcidin expression in human hepatocyte cells by inhibiting BMP2/BMP4 signaling (indirect mechanism), and in murine hepatocytes it suppresses hepcidin even in the absence of exogenous BMP, suggesting an additional direct mechanism. Dose-dependent inhibition was demonstrated across 1–1000 ng/mL TWSG1. Hepcidin suppression assays (quantitative PCR), dosed treatment of hepatocyte cells with recombinant TWSG1 protein, in vivo expression analysis in thalassemic mice Blood Medium 19414861
2009 TWSG1 interferes with BMP-mediated hepcidin upregulation by binding to/antagonizing BMP2 and BMP4 ligands, placing TWSG1 upstream of BMP signaling in the hepcidin regulation pathway. Hepcidin suppression assays with BMP2/BMP4 stimulation and TWSG1 co-treatment, quantitative PCR readout Blood Medium 19414861
2014 Loss of Twsg1 (a BMP antagonist) sensitizes mouse embryos to retinoic acid-induced holoprosencephaly; in P19 cells, retinoic acid induces Bmp2 expression and acts synergistically with BMP2 to increase p53 expression, caspase activation, and oxidative stress, suggesting TWSG1 normally restrains BMP2 signaling to protect forebrain development. Genetic mouse model (Twsg1+/- and Twsg1-/- dams gavaged with RA), embryo microscopy, geometric morphometric micro-CT analysis, P19 cell culture with RA and BMP2 co-treatment, caspase activation and p53 immunoassays Disease models & mechanisms Medium 25468951
2021 TWSG1 alone can directly inhibit BMP6 and BMP7 signaling in bioactivity assays. Additionally, TWSG1 enhances the antagonizing ability of Chordin (CHRD) against BMP2, BMP4, BMP7, and GDF5, and enhances CHRDL1 antagonism against BMP2, BMP4, GDF5, and activin A, demonstrating that TWSG1 can act as both an independent BMP antagonist and a co-antagonist synergizing with the chordin subfamily. Bioactivity assays measuring BMP/TGF-β signaling inhibition in cell-based reporter systems, quantitative PCR expression profiling in rat and human ovarian tissue Molecular and cellular endocrinology Medium 34517078
2022 TWSG1 is described as acting as both a BMP agonist and antagonist: it inhibits BMP signaling by binding directly to BMP ligands (including BMP4), while it can enhance BMP signaling by interacting with Chordin (a BMP antagonist), thereby neutralizing Chordin's inhibitory effect. Literature synthesis with supporting experimental references (review article citing prior binding and functional assay data) International journal of molecular sciences Low 36361543
2018 TWSG1 overexpression in gastric cancer cell lines (SGC-7901 and MGC-803) inhibited cell cycle progression and proliferation via regulation of BMP signaling, whereas in BGC-823 cells the anti-proliferative effect was independent of BMP signaling, indicating context-dependent mechanisms. CCK-8 proliferation assay, flow cytometry cell cycle analysis, western blotting for BMP pathway components in gastric cancer cell lines with TWSG1 overexpression DNA and cell biology Low 29756996
2024 Silencing TWSG1 in A172 glioma cells decreased cell viability, migration, and invasion in vitro and reduced tumor growth in vivo; it also reduced MMP2 and MMP9 expression, and shifted macrophage polarization from M2 toward M1 phenotype both in cell culture and tumor tissue. siRNA/shRNA knockdown in A172 cells, in vitro migration/invasion assays, mouse xenograft model, western blotting for MMP2/MMP9 and macrophage markers Journal of neuropathology and experimental neurology Low 38950414
